A Royal Worcester cabinet plate, 1926, a finely decorated plate with leafy Arabesque and shell borders in gold, the cavetto in brilliant canary yellow with slender gilt radiating lines and festoons, with enamel coloured highlights and centred with a tight bunch of bright summer blooms upon a green ground; backstamp underside with date cypher and painted pattern numbers, diameter 22.5 cm

  • Arabesque - The arabesque pattern is an ornamental design that features flowing, curving lines and elaborate geometric shapes. It is inspired by the art and architecture of the Islamic world and was developed at Fontainebleu France in the mid 16th century. Its use was spread through published engravings, and it is characterized by its intricate and highly decorative nature. The arabesque pattern is created using a repetitive motif that is repeated and interwoven to create a cohesive design. It was used as a form of decoration in art, architecture, textiles, pottery, furniture and ceramics and it is often used to add a sense of grandeur and sophistication to a design. The arabesque pattern is admired for its beauty and complexity, and it continues to be used in a wide range of decorative contexts today.
